# NanoReview Access Skill

Extract detailed specifications and benchmarks for chipsets (SoCs), smartphones, and CPUs from [nanoreview.net](https://nanoreview.net).

## Supported Functions

### `get_chipset`

Get specifications and benchmarks for mobile chipsets/SoCs.

**Parameters:**
- `slug` (required): The chipset identifier

**Example slug values:**
- `qualcomm-snapdragon-8-gen-4` - Snapdragon 8 Elite
- `qualcomm-snapdragon-820` - Snapdragon 820
- `apple-a17-pro` - Apple A17 Pro
- `mediatek-dimensity-9300` - Dimensity 9300

**Returns:**
- Specifications: CPU architecture, cores, frequency, cache, process node, GPU details, memory type/frequency, connectivity, and more
- Benchmarks: AnTuTu 11, GeekBench 6, 3DMark, PCMark scores
- User tests: Community-submitted benchmark results
- Smartphones: List of phones using this chipset with their scores

### `get_phone`

Get specifications and benchmarks for smartphones.

**Parameters:**
- `slug` (required): The phone identifier

**Example slug values:**
- `oneplus-13`
- `samsung-galaxy-s25-ultra`
- `iphone-15-pro-max`

**Returns:**
- Display specifications
- Design and build materials
- Performance metrics
- Memory configuration
- Benchmarks
- User-submitted test results

---

### `get_cpu`

Get specifications and benchmarks for desktop/laptop processors.

**Parameters:**
- `slug` (required): The CPU identifier

**Example slug values:**
- `intel-core-i9-14900k`
- `amd-ryzen-9-7950x`
- `intel-core-i5-14600k`

**Returns:**
- CPU specifications
- Cinebench, GeekBench, PassMark, Blender benchmarks
- Performance per watt metrics
- User-submitted test results

## Notes

1. **Slug Format**: The slug is typically the lowercase name with hyphens instead of spaces (e.g., `qualcomm-snapdragon-8-gen-4`).

2. **Data Availability**: Not all chipsets/phones/CPU have the same benchmark data available. Some may have fewer sections.

3. **User Tests**: Community-submitted benchmarks are included in the `user_tests` array with date, benchmark type, and result.

4. **Real-time Data**: Benchmark scores can be updated as new tests are submitted by users.

5. **No API**: NanoReview doesn't provide a public API. This skill parses the HTML pages directly.

## Error Handling

The skill returns structured error responses:

```json
{
  "success": false,
  "error": "Failed to fetch page",
  "url": "https://nanoreview.net/en/soc/invalid-slug"
}
```

Common errors:
- Missing required `function` parameter
- Unknown function name
- Missing `slug` parameter
- HTTP errors (404 for invalid slug, timeouts, etc.)
